Create pdf file on the fly php download

This plugin enables your blog readers to create pdf of posts of your blog. Fpdf is a php class which allows to generate pdf files with pure php, that is to say without using the pdflib library. A better approach for web applications is to take the html templates and output that we already generate for the site web pages and convert it somehow to pdf. Now here i am creating a simple php application which are generating pdf file using mpdf library.

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. Fpdf is a free php class containing a number of functions that let you create and manipulate pdfs. Pdf is the portable document format developed by adobe. Solved how to display and download pdf file made with php.

Convert to professional quality pdf file from any printable document. Apr 01, 2020 pdf file format is the perfect choice to download the text or html content in a file. Generate dynamic text file for download php the sitepoint. Php allows you to generate pdf files dynamically, which can be useful for a variety of tasks. Its flexibility and versatility lets you create even complex color documents featuring whatever fonts and graphics you need. Irrespective of the project in the tip of code snippet i will. How to connect two routers on one home network using a lan cable stock router netgeartplink duration. Phpepub allows a php script to generate epub electronic books on the fly, and send them to the user as downloads. In a previous tutorial, we have seen about simple pdf generation from a text file content by using this library. Wp advanced pdf relies on the tcpdf class to render pdf. Easily create pdf on the fly mukesh chapagain blog. Php script to create pdf document using fpdf download fpdf from here.

If you have a database from which you pull data, you can manipulate the. Net mvc introduction as we know whenever we are working on a project there is a need of reports that a. In this tutorial you will learn how to force download a file using php. Then, my 3 dummy texts, and after that i set the fill color that will be the space behind my titles text with a boldunderlined modifier.

We will create different zip files from different files and folders. Making a basic pdf document on the fly ill show you how to make a basic pdf document with text blocks of different. Recently i had to write a script to create a zip file containing different files and folders. Download all pdf files of a url php coding help php freaks. How can php read pdf file content and extract text from pdf.

However, they cans read css and very hard to create any format. Convert php to pdf with reaconverter batch conversion software. This makes wp advanced pdf a completely self contained pdf generating plugin. How can php generate pdf from html page convert html to pdf. Learn a purposebuilt library, such as fpdf free or pdflib proprietary. Your options are basically put all of your text in a 210mm column and get the user to save it as pdf. Just download my script, download fpdf script and copy the contents of the fpdf zip archive to u folder on my script. Free source code and tutorials for software developers and architects updated. Pdf file format is the perfect choice to download the text or html content in a file. Otherwise, you can produce a zip file for the user to download, id say this is the most common solution utilised in the real.

Nov 22, 2005 yeah it seem like easy to create onthefly pdf, but when come to real life, you need to think this sort of question. Wp advanced pdf is a pdf generator for posts to pages. Its an open standard implemented by adobe in their acrobat series of software, but implementable and. Fpdf is a php class which allows you to generate pdf files, and does not depend on additional php libraries. Aug 21, 2014 there are a few ways to go about making pdf files from your php web app. First you have to include an external php file named. Phpgang is a web programming blog focus on all web development tutorials specially php and mysql, html, css, ajax, jquery, web, demos, javascript, designing. Before you output a single byte, you need to generate appropriate content type header. The download package contains all necessary files, along with some tutorials on how to use it. Mar 27, 20 otherwise, you can produce a zip file for the user to download, id say this is the most common solution utilised in the real world. Php how to convert html file to pdf using dompdf library.

Oct 14, 2017 pdf is common format of file to share or read data on web. This article introduces you to tcpdf, then walks you through reproducing a simple html. The ability to encrypt and set permissions on the pdf file on the fly. Generating pdf files with php and fpdf techrepublic.

In a previous tutorial, we have seen about simple pdf generation from a text file content by using this. The software was designed to help users create and send slideshows. How to display and download pdf file made with php. The following classes will help you to use existing pdf files to create a new dynamic pdf file. If you use any php framework like laravel, codeigniter etc.

At the time of download web page content as a pdf file, it requires converting html to pdf. How to create a zip file using php virendras techtalk. Do you want to create pdf documents online for your commercial software. First you have to link to the jspdf library in this case, from, then a jspdf instance is created, a line of. I have created a php that allows you to create automatic pdf invoices. This could be helpful in a wordpress blog or any articles website. Is it possible to generate a text file using text from a database and then make that file available for download. Fpdf is free and can be downloaded from the official websites download section. So the end result being the user clicks submit on the form and they then have a download popup open with the. Read pdf file in php this tutorial provides you easy steps to read pdf file in php. In this article we will see how to create zip files in php. In this article you will learn how to create excel files on the fly and send as an email attachment in console application. Create excel file on the fly and send as an email attachment in console.

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e. Jspdf provides an api to generate pdf files on the fly using javascript. I have a php program and i would like to add fucntion to create a pdf file of my invoice page so that user can download their invoice. In todays tutorial, ill show you how you can generated pdfs with php.

Cutepdf convert to pdf for free, free pdf utilities. The php format is associated with an older program released by adobe, called photoparade. Here is what the fpdf website has to say about itself. This could be helpful in a wordpress blog or any articles. And, if you want just minimal features of pdf creation and want a smaller in size class then fpdf is for you. In this tutorial, we are going to see how to generate pdf from mysql table by using fpdf library. This html page generates a onepage pdf file and saves it on your computer. Create a html form, from where u can choose your pdf file from any location. Php generate pdf onthefly with fpdf mypapit gnulinux. How to generate professionalquality pdf files from php.

This means that all the functions described in the pdflib. Php has a ziparchive class which can be used easily to create zip files. Net mvc introduction as we know whenever we are working on a project there is a need of reports that a user wants to view for a respective business date it can be any day to day transactional reports, inventory reports of stores etc. Abstract this is a tip for creating pdf using itextsharp and downloading the pdf file using asp. The goal of this post is to get people thinking about the alternative software library out there, preferably free software. Tcpdf is an open source php class for generating pdf files on the fly without requiring external extensions. Pdf is common format of file to share or read data on web.

Fpdi is a great class extension for the fpdf and the tcpdf. Using these tools you need to create any element for your pdf document. Generating pdf documents programmatically is a pain. How can php read pdf file content and extract text from. Php file download interferes with ajax form submission. Then, i set the margins to 1 inch, add our first page, and then set the font to times, size 12. Extracting text from individual pages or whole pdf document files in php is easy using the pdftotext class. An alternative way of generating pdf files with php is using fpdf, a free php class containing a number of functions for creating and manipulating pdfs. In some situations, developers want to create a web page with links to an adobe acrobat.

This class is already adopted by a large number of php projects such as phpmyadmin, drupal, joomla, xoops, tcexam, etc. Pdf generation convert html to pdf php script from html page. Whenever we work on big php application, then we generally require to generate pdf of invoice, data, information, subscription etc. First you have to include an external php file named class. Tcpdf is written entirely in php and does all of this pdf magic without requiring any external libraries. Read this article that is the first of a series that will teach you about the challenge of processing. If such kind of file is stored in a public accessible folder, you can just create a hyperlink pointing to that file, and whenever a user click on the link, browser will automatically downloads. The classes above are tools for creating pdf files using php code, for example to generate pdf invoice documents. Solved how to display and download pdf file made with. Fpdf is a php class which allows you to generate pdf files, and does not depend on additional php libraries fpdf is free and can be downloaded from the official websites download section.

Generating pdfs from web pages on the fly with jspdf. In these cases, they may want the browser to prompt to download the file instead of opening the file. Run this code, you are ready with your first pdf file created from fpdf class. Aug 10, 2010 tcpdf is a popular open source php library that lets you create pdf documents. Free software for personal, commercial, gov or edu use. Create pdf report using php jasperxml library duration.

Read this article that is the first of a series that will teach you about the challenge of processing the pdf file format and how the pdftotext class can be used to extract text and images from it. I create a pdf in portrait mode with a letter size and measured in inches. Aug 30, 2014 you could always just create the file to a temporary directory and after so much time, just delete it with php internetaesthetics august 30, 2014, 10. In this tutorial, we will show you how to convert html to pdf and generate pdf file using php. There are a few ways to go about making pdf files from your php web app. Pdfs may well be the best format for distributing documents on the web. We have already shared tutorial to convert html data into pdf and best pdf viewer. Read pdf file and show the contents of the file on browser. In this example, we read mysql table data by using php. How to generate pdf with javascript jspdf onthefly and download using downloadify.

How can php generate pdf from html page convert html to. Cutepdf convert to pdf for free, free pdf utilities, edit. You can easily use this library in your project when you have to generate the pdf file. For example generating the report, the user certificate, etc. Convert php to pdf with reaconverter batch conversion. What i am trying to do now is export that as a download to the user in a plain text document. Generate pdf files using php scripts web development blog.

1571 1305 624 143 1241 1544 1459 688 1518 1579 945 1386 128 263 610 264 1327 785 1489 948 1337 1452 934 293 613 476 854 1296